Linux 自学命令

1、  date显示系统时间

date [OPTION]…. [+FORMAT]

FORMAT:

%F: YYYY-MM-DD

%D: MM/DD/YY

%T: HH:MM:SS

%s: 从Unix元年(1970年1月1日 00:00:00)至此刻所经过的秒数:

例子:如何显示2015-08-21-12-06-38

[[email protected] ~]# date +%F-%H-%M-%S

2015-08-21-12-06-38

2、  clock 显示硬件时间

-v 显示版本信息

3、  hwclock 获取或设置硬件时钟

-w:把系统时间同步到硬件时间

-s: 把硬件时间同步到系统时间

4、cal  显示日历

Cal [[month] year]

5、ls 显示指定目录下的文件及目录列表

ls [OPTION]…. [FILE]….

-l: 长格式显示文件的详细属性信息

-a:显示所有文件,包括隐藏文件

-r: 逆序显示

-R: 递归显示

6、cd

cd:change directory

cd:回到用户的家目录

cd ~username:进入指定用户的家目录

cd - :在当前目录和前一次所在的目录来回切换

cd ..:切换至其父目录

7、pwd  查看”当前工作目录“的完整路径

选项:

-L 目录连接链接时,输出连接路径

-P 输出物理路径

8、tty显示终端机连接标准输入设备的文件名称

tty [-s][--help][--version]

9、whereis  定位可执行文件、源代码文件、帮助文件在文件系统中的位置

格式:whereis [-bmsu] [BMS 目录名 -f ] 文件名

-b   定位可执行文件。

-m   定位帮助文件。

-s   定位源代码文件。

-u   搜索默认路径下除可执行文件、源代码文件、帮助文件以外的其它文件。

-B   指定搜索可执行文件的路径。

-M   指定搜索帮助文件的路径。

-S   指定搜索源代码文件的路径。

10、which 显示应用程序文件位置

格式: which +可执行文件名称

-n  指定文件名长度,指定的长度必须大于或等于所有文件中最长的文件名。

-p  与-n参数相同,但此处的包括了文件的路径。

-w  指定输出时栏位的宽度。

-V  显示版本信

11、stat 查看文件的状态数据信息

Access:最近一次被访问的时间

Modify: 最近一次被修改的时间,即文件内容被改变

Change: 最近一次被修改的时间,即文件属性发生了改变

12、echo显示及提示作用

echo [OPTIONS] [STRING]…

-n:关闭自动换行功能

-e:启用转义符

13、shutdown安全地将Linux关机

-a Use /etc/shutdown.allow.

-c 中断关机:当执行"shutdown -h 12:00"指令时,只要按+键就可以中断关机的指令

-f 重新启动时不进行磁盘检测(fsck)

-F 重新启动时进行磁盘检测(fsck)

-h 关闭电源

-k 模拟关机(不是真的关机),只是向登录者发送警告信息出去!

-n 不调用init进程进行关机,而是强行关机

-r 关闭系统然后重新启动,类似于Windows平台restart

-t 延迟关机的时间

-w 仅做测试,并不真的将系统重新开机,只会把重开机的数据写入/var/log目录下的wtmp记录文件

14、halt最简单的关机命令

-n 防止sync系统调用﹐它用在用fsck修补根分区之后﹐以阻止内核用老版本的超级块〔superblock〕覆盖修补过的超级块。

-w 并不是真正的重启或关机﹐只是写wtmp〔/var/log/wtmp〕纪录。

-d 不写wtmp纪录〔已包含在选项[-n]中〕。

-f 没有调用shutdown而强制关机或重启。

-I 关机〔或重启〕前﹐关掉所有的网络接口。

-p 该选项为缺省选项。就是关机时调用poweroff。

15、reboot 重启Linux 系统

-d 重新启动时不把数据写入记录文件/var/tmp/wtmp

-f 强制重新开机,不调用shutdown指令的功能。

-h 在系统关机或poweroff之前,将所有的硬盘处于待机模式

-i 关闭网络设置之后再重新启动系统

-n 保存数据后再重新启动系统

-w 仅做测试,并不真的将系统重新开机,只会把重开机的数据写入/var/log目录下的wtmp记录文件

16、poweroff 切断系统电源

poweroff是halt的软链接,执行halt命令。

17、Who 显示登录当前系统的所有用户及登录的终端

18、W 详细格式的who

19、Whoami 显示当前有效用户

时间: 2024-08-10 21:20:28

Linux 自学命令的相关文章

linux自学(四)之开始centos学习,网络配置

上一篇:linux自学(三)之开启虚拟机 安装好镜像之后,重启之后需要登录,我这里直接是root账号直接登录的,注意:输入密码的时候不显示. 之后输入ifconfig最常用的命令来查看网卡信息,出现command not found,如图: 原因分析: 在虚拟机中以最小化方式安装centos7,之后无法上网,因为centos7默认网卡未激活. 激活网卡: 首先查询我们现在的网卡名字 cd /etc/sysconfig/network-scripts 进入network-scripts目录下,输入

Linux常用命令(echo、date、ls、cd、history、cat)

一.linux常用命令有很多今天我们来总结一下常用的入门命令: 1.linux下关机命令:poweroff.init 0.halt.shutdown -h now 2.linux下重启命令:reboot.init 6.shutdown -r now 3.shutdown命令: 格式:shutdown  options TIME 其中options有以下几个: -r:执行重启 -c:取消shutdown命令 -h:执行关机 其中TIME有以下几个: now:表示现在 +m:相对时间表示法,从命令提

Linux常用命令学习

补充: 管道符号:   | 含义: 命令1 的正确输出作为命令2的输出对象. 格式: 命令1   |  命令2 举例: ls -ctrl |  more 常用命令: netstat   -an    |  grep    ESTABLISHED         查看正在连接的端口 netstat   -an    |   grep   LISTEN find   .    -name   test.txt    |     cat    -n          在当前目录下找到文件名为test.

linux 解压缩命令

linux zip命令 zip -r myfile.zip ./*将当前目录下的所有文件和文件夹全部压缩成myfile.zip文件,-r表示递归压缩子目录下所有文件. 2.unzipunzip -o -d /home/sunny myfile.zip把myfile.zip文件解压到 /home/sunny/-o:不提示的情况下覆盖文件:-d:-d /home/sunny 指明将文件解压缩到/home/sunny目录下: 3.其他zip -d myfile.zip smart.txt删除压缩文件中

linux常用命令详解

linux常用命令 cut命令 例如:cut -d\| -f1,4 xx.txt -d 表示字段分隔符 -f 表示要显示的字段域,如果域之间,(逗号)隔开表示显示对应的单个域,如果用-隔开表示显示连续的域 sort命令 例如:sort -t\| -k2 xx.txt -n 按数值排序 -r 降序 -t 字段分隔符 -k 以哪个字段为关键字进行排序 -u 去重 -f 排序时不区分大小写 uniq命令 注意:使用uniq命令时,一定要先进行排序 -c 显示文件中行重复的次数 -d 只显示重复的行 -

linux mail 命令参数

使用mail发邮件时,必须先将sendmail服务启动. mail –s “邮件主题” –c”抄送地址” –b “密送地址” -- -f 发送人邮件地址 –F 发件人姓名 < 要发送的邮件内容 三种常用格式发信    mail -s test [email protected]                         #第一种方法,你可以把当前shell当成编辑器来用,编辑完内容后Ctrl-D结束    echo “mail content”|mail -s test [email pr

使用配置hadoop中常用的Linux(ubuntu)命令

生成key: $ ssh-keygen -t dsa -P '' -f ~/.ssh/id_dsa $ cat ~/.ssh/id_dsa.pub >> ~/.ssh/authorized_keys -t   密钥类型可以用 -t 选项指定.如果没有指定则默认生成用于SSH-2的RSA密钥. -f filename             指定密钥文件名. 来源:http://www.aboutyun.com/thread-6487-1-1.html 远程登录执行shell命令key ssh远

Linux常用命令大全

系统信息 arch 显示机器的处理器架构(1) uname -m 显示机器的处理器架构(2) uname -r 显示正在使用的内核版本 dmidecode -q 显示硬件系统部件 - (SMBIOS / DMI) hdparm -i /dev/hda 罗列一个磁盘的架构特性 hdparm -tT /dev/sda 在磁盘上执行测试性读取操作 cat /proc/cpuinfo 显示CPU info的信息 cat /proc/interrupts 显示中断 cat /proc/meminfo 校验

(转)linux常用命令

原地址:http://www.cnblogs.com/svage/p/3700122.html 1.删除目录及子目录下的 .svn目录 find . -type d -name ".svn" | xargs rm -rf 2./tmp 目录的权限 drwxrwxrwt rwt的意思是:对目录有执行权限,但不能删除,即sticky bit rwx : 可读可写可执行 4+2+1 3.改变群组.用户.权限 chgrp   群组名   改变的目录 groupadd -g gid gname